Objective
Tracks the performance of a benchmark index measuring mid-capitalization growth stocks.
Strategy
Employs an indexing investment approach to track the CRSP US Mid Cap Growth Index, investing at least 80% of net assets in the stocks that make up the index. Aims to replicate the index by holding stocks in proportion to their index weighting.
Inception date
August 17, 2006
